  • The Unis'Vers scheme

This scheme is aimed at job-seeking Montpellier residents wishing to benefit from comprehensive, digital support to boost their professional integration efforts.

It runs for 6 weeks, 3 to 4 days a week, and aims to:

  • Work on skills
  • Gain self-confidence
  • Access rights

  • An integration project to help people back into employment

This scheme is aimed at Montpellier jobseekers registered with France Travail. It offers 6-month fixed-term insertion contracts for specific positions within the Montpellier CCAS (kitchen or social worker in EHPAD, maintenance worker, digital mediator, etc.).
